Edited by: Ethidium Bromide on 05/05/2004 07:53:38 OPEN TRANSMISSION
Cpt. Ethidium Bromide
sending from
TES ESCAPE POD MK XXIV
My heart is still bumping inside my chest like a wild animal struggling to be free. mere minutes ago I was on a scout run to Hrober in my inquisitor class frigate TES CONCORD HATER, to explore the new jump gate routes and maybe to kill an unprepared hauler or agent runner of the enemy. After reaching hrober I decided it was not a good day for a fight as I was vastly outnumbered and decided to head back to amarr. One jump later in a remote system called hrokkur my autopilot decided to go offline. As I was studying the scriptures by accessing the database of my pod I allowed myself to shut down my awareness and only was brought back by a cruise missile hitting my ship. I was surrounded by 3 enemy ships (well maybe not quite surrounded)!
I tried to manually override the autopilot but failed. Realizing the next hits would tear my ship apart I prepared for jumping with the pod. A last hard hit shot my capsule out of the remains of my once proud ship and I hit the jump button. Not without taking further damage as I realized in the same moment.
My pod managed to get to the next system with only 12% structure left. I thanked god for his help and tried to calm down again. Bl3ach, Darax Thulain and Eddie Gordon had not been able to kill my pod. I knew it wasn't simply luck! It was divine intervention!
Arriving in teonosude I felt better again and was relaxing in the pod preparing for the long way home. Mere seconds later I swallowed about half a litre of pod fluid when I came out of warp and my scanner showed an enemy battleship (Kal Cyann) blocking the gate. I warped away hoping the enemy was already aligning for warp flight and leaving the gate. I was wrong when I returned he was still there. I ran some fast calculations and could se that my pod was too slow to make it within jump distance before the tempest would establish a lock. Therefore I warped to the imperial armaments station to get myself a shuttle and try again. My heart fell when I checked local and realized that 2 more TPFOM pilots had entered the system. Trusting in god I dared the approach to the gate, fixing my gaze to the gate, as it promised safety, I barely realized being locked and shot at. I barely realized when my pod freed itself from the remains of the shuttle again and when my pod was hit I had already sent my soul to god and cloning facility. My vision faded. Being ethidium bromide Mk VIII by now, I quickly realized that I was still alive and had made it once more. 4% structure left on the pod! It was a wreck but still moving. No minmatar terrorist following me! Did they realize and acknowledge the superiority of an amarr protected by god? Or was it just that they didn't want to see my ugly bum floating through space?
WHATEVER!
My heart is still bumping inside my chest like a wild animal struggling to be free.
TRANSMISSION END
